Association of CD14-159C/T polymorphism with susceptibility to gastric cancer: a meta-analysis

摘要

The CD14 gene has been suggested to play a key role in the pathogenesis of gastric cancer. However, the research conclusions have been inconsistent. In this study, we performed a meta-analysis to clarify the connection of CD14 -159C/T polymorphism with gastric cancer. Relevant articles published up to January 2016 were obtained from Pubmed and Embase electronic databases. A total of 5 case-control studies were enrolled into this meta-analysis, and our results showed no association between CD14 -159C/T polymorphism and gastric cancer risk (TT vs. CC: OR=0.95, 95% CI=0.59-1.52; CT vs. CC: OR=1.00, 95% CI=0.73-1.38; Dominant model: OR=0.98, 95% CI=0.69-1.40; Recessive model: OR=0.99, 95% CI=0.75-1.30). No publication bias was found in the meta-analysis. In summary, the present meta-analysis suggests that the CD14 -159C/T polymorphism may not be associated with gastric cancer risk.
